Step One: Use Local SEO to Show Up Where Your Customers Are Looking
Local SEO is simply the process of making sure your business shows up when people nearby search for services like yours. For HVAC marketing, that means showing up in the “map pack” and organic results when someone types things like “AC repair,” “emergency HVAC,” or “heat pump installation” plus your city or neighborhood. You don’t need to be a tech expert to benefit from it, but you do need a few basics in place.
- Claim and optimize your Google Business Profile. Make sure your name, address, phone number, website, and service area are accurate. Add photos of your team, vans, and recent installs so you look real and trustworthy at a glance.
- Use the right keywords on your website. Include phrases like “HVAC companies in [your city],” “furnace repair,” and “air conditioning installation” in your page titles, service descriptions, and FAQs in a natural, human-sounding way.
- Collect and respond to reviews. Ask happy customers to leave Google reviews, and reply to every single one. Fresh, positive reviews are a powerful local SEO signal and also help nervous homeowners trust you faster.
When you consistently work on local SEO, your Google rankings start to climb. Over time, more people see your business at the exact moment they’re searching for HVAC help. That alone can dramatically increase inbound calls and form submissions. But visibility is only half the battle. If you still take hours to reply, you’re leaving money on the table.

Step Two: Use AI Automation to Respond Faster and Never Miss a Lead
Once your phone and website start getting more attention, the next challenge is simple: answering every inquiry quickly. This is where AI automation comes in. Instead of relying on one overwhelmed office manager or hoping techs remember to call people back between jobs, you can let smart tools handle the first response for you 24/7.
AI automation tools can connect to your website forms, chat widgets, and even text messages. The moment a new lead comes in, the system can send a friendly reply, ask a few basic questions, and even offer appointment times based on your schedule. While you’re on a roof changing out a condenser, the software is making sure that homeowner feels heard and taken care of within seconds, not hours.
- Instant confirmation: “Thanks for reaching out! We got your request for AC repair at [address]. Are you available this afternoon or tomorrow morning?”
- Smart routing: Leads can be tagged by urgency (no heat, no cooling, maintenance) and automatically sent to the right person on your team.
- Follow-up reminders: If someone doesn’t reply, the system can gently check in again so you never forget to follow up.

Getting Started Without Overwhelming Yourself or Your Team
If you’re a small business owner juggling installs, repairs, and payroll, all of this might sound great but a little intimidating. The key is to start small and build from there. You don’t need a perfect website or a giant marketing budget to see real results from better Google rankings and simple AI tools.
- Clean up your online basics. Make sure your Google Business Profile, website, and social pages all have the same business name, address, and phone number. Add your main services and service area clearly.
- Pick one or two key local SEO improvements. That could be rewriting your homepage to include local keywords, adding a “Service Areas” page, or asking every happy customer this week for a Google review.
- Test a simple AI automation tool. Start with website chat or text message follow-up for new leads. Let it handle first replies and basic questions while you keep control of final quotes and scheduling.
As you get comfortable, you can layer in more automation, like reminders for maintenance plans, review requests after jobs, or re-engaging old estimates that never closed. Each small step helps your HVAC company respond faster, stay more visible on Google, and build a steady pipeline of work.
